Category Integrated Circuits (ICs) - Logic - Signal Switches, Multiplexers, Decoders
Mfr Maxim Integrated
Package Tube
Product Status Active
Type Multiplexer/Demultiplexer
Independent Circuits 1
Voltage Supply Source Single Supply
Voltage - Supply 3V ~ 3.6V
Temperature Range - Operating -40°C ~ 85°C (TA)
Mounting Type Surface Mount
Package / Case 32-TQFP
Supplier Device Package 32-TQFP (5x5)
Base Product Number MAX9394
Standard Package 360 pcs
MSL Level 1 (Unlimited)
REACH Status REACH Unaffected
ECCN EAR99
HTSUS 8542.39.0001

Product Overview: Maxim Integrated's MAX9394EHJ+

The MAX9394EHJ+ is a high-performance, low-skew, dual 2:2 LVPECL/LVDS/CML-to-LVDS repeater designed by Maxim Integrated, a leader in analog and mixed-signal engineering. This versatile integrated circuit is engineered to address the needs of high-speed signal distribution while minimizing jitter and signal degradation, making it an ideal solution for a variety of applications such as networking, telecommunications, and data centers.

Key Features

  • Flexibility: With dual 2:2 channel configuration, it offers flexibility in routing and signal distribution. Users can select between LVPECL, LVDS, or CML inputs, making it compatible with a wide range of signal standards.
  • High-Speed Operation: The device supports high data rates, making it suitable for applications that require fast signal processing and transmission.
  • Power Efficiency: The MAX9394EHJ+ operates with a single +3.3V supply voltage and features low power consumption, which is essential for energy-sensitive designs.
  • Robust Design: The integrated fail-safe input circuitry ensures that the outputs are in a high-impedance state when input signals are not present, enhancing the reliability of the system.

Applications

The MAX9394EHJ+ is designed to meet the demands of high-speed signal processing in various applications. Its robust design and signal integrity make it suitable for:

  • Data Communication Equipment
  • Networking and Telecommunication Infrastructure
  • High-Speed Data Acquisition Systems
  • Automated Test Equipment (ATE)
  • Base Stations and Optical Transceivers

Technical Specifications

  • Supply Voltage: +3.3V ±5%
  • Operating Temperature Range: -40°C to +85°C
  • Packaging: 32-TQFP-EP (7mm x 7mm)
